What is UPVC?

UPVC, or unplasticized polyvinyl chloride, is a type of plastic that is extensively utilized for making doors and window frames. Unlike regular PVC, UPVC does not consist of any plasticizers, making it more stiff and long lasting. This product initially became popular in the 1980s as an artificial alternative to conventional wood frames.

Key Characteristics of UPVC

  • Durability: UPVC withstands deterioration, rot, and warping. This strength makes it appropriate for numerous environments.
  • Low Maintenance: UPVC windows and doors require very little maintenance compared to wooden equivalents, which need regular painting and sealing.
  • Energy Efficiency: UPVC frames include exceptional insulation homes, assisting to keep homes warmer in winter season and cooler in summertime.
  • Fire Resistance: UPVC is naturally flame-retardant, guaranteeing a level of security for residential and business homes.
  • Sound Insulation: Another substantial feature is its ability to provide excellent sound insulation, lowering external sound contamination.

Benefits of UPVC Windows and Doors

UPVC doors and windows featured a multitude of benefits, making them a favored choice for property owners and contractors alike. Below is a comprehensive list of the benefits related to UPVC items:

1. Energy Efficiency

UPVC frames can assist lower energy expenses by lessening heat loss. This results in a more consistent indoor temperature level and reduced reliance on heating and cooling systems.

2. Aesthetic Versatility

UPVC windows and doors are readily available in numerous designs, colors, and surfaces, enabling house owners to select designs that complement their home's visual.

3. Security Features

Many UPVC doors and windows included multi-point locking systems that improve security, making it challenging for trespassers to break in.

4. Eco-Friendly Options

UPVC is recyclable, implying that old frames can be processed and become new items, which contributes positively to environmental sustainability.

5. Cost-Effectiveness

While the initial investment in UPVC windows and doors might be greater than basic PVC options, their long life expectancy and low upkeep costs make them a cost-efficient alternative in the long run.

Upkeep of UPVC Windows and Doors

While UPVC items require less maintenance than wood, some care is still required to guarantee longevity and performance.

Maintenance Tips

  • Cleaning: Wipe frames with a moderate detergent and warm water to get rid of dirt and gunk.
  • examine the seals: Periodically inspect for wear and tear on seals and gaskets and replace them if essential.
  • Lubrication: Regularly lubricate hinges and locks to ensure smooth operation.

Factors To Consider Before Choosing UPVC

Before choosing UPVC windows and doors, possible purchasers must keep a number of points in mind:

1. Quality Variances

All UPVC products are not produced equivalent. It's necessary to pick products from reputable makers that abide by market requirements.

2. Color Fading

Some lower-quality UPVC materials may experience color fading when exposed to prolonged direct sunshine, so it's important to confirm the UV stability of the product.

3. Installation Costs

Although UPVC frames can conserve cash long-term, installation expenses might differ considerably depending upon the complexity of the job and the specialist selected.

4. Restricted Historical Aesthetic

For older properties, some house owners might prefer the conventional look of wood, and UPVC may not constantly appropriate for such environments.

5. Environmental Impact

While UPVC is recyclable, the production process itself can add to carbon emissions. House owners ought to weigh the pros and cons of environmental impact versus their needs.

Frequently Asked Questions About UPVC Windows and Doors

Q1: Are UPVC doors and windows energy efficient?

Yes, UPVC windows and doors are known for their energy performance due to their insulating homes, which help keep indoor temperatures.

Q2: How long do UPVC doors and windows last?

With proper care, UPVC windows and doors can last 20 years or more.

Q3: Can UPVC be painted?

While UPVC surfaces can technically be painted, it's not recommended as the paint may peel and lower the material's natural benefits.

Q4: Are UPVC frames environmentally friendly?

UPVC is recyclable, however its production can have environmental impacts. It's worth considering the complete lifecycle of the product.

Q5: Do UPVC windows featured a guarantee?

Yes, reputable producers normally provide service warranties on UPVC windows and doors, which can differ in length and protection.
